Transaction 458a6df703a2010875cce8b1c23b2c413c19e6ae2a2276aa0cad523fc28677f9

3 Input
1 Outputs
  • 458a6df703a2010875cce8b1c23b2c413c19e6ae2a2276aa0cad523fc28677f9:0
  • value  103686
    address  15mhBELFMYgLD5Ss3whdwobbyAe55pkF9T